Put paper recycling bins in all your offices and next to the source of paper waste ie photocopier. A good guide is one bin between six staff.
If your printers are single sided – re-use paper in the fax machine. Ideally you should print double sided.
Segregate waste materials such as paper, cardboard, glass, cans, plastics and cooking oil for recycling.
Work with your suppliers to ensure that packaging received on raw ingredients or materials is recyclable, returnable or re-usable.
Look at the quantities or raw ingredients that you are ordering. Make sure that you are not over ordering – which could indicate a fault in your process flow.
Consider buying in bulk to reduce packaging and costs.
